Home
last modified time | relevance | path

Searched refs:l4_header (Results 1 – 8 of 8) sorted by relevance

/openbmc/linux/drivers/net/ethernet/intel/iavf/
H A Diavf_fdir.c84 if (fltr->ip_mask.l4_header && in iavf_validate_fdir_fltr_masks()
85 fltr->ip_mask.l4_header != htonl(U32_MAX)) in iavf_validate_fdir_fltr_masks()
546 if (fltr->ip_data.proto == 115 && fltr->ip_mask.l4_header == htonl(U32_MAX)) { in iavf_fill_fdir_l4_hdr()
550 *l4_4_data = fltr->ip_data.l4_header; in iavf_fill_fdir_l4_hdr()
745 ntohl(fltr->ip_data.l4_header)); in iavf_print_fdir_fltr()
773 ntohl(fltr->ip_data.l4_header)); in iavf_print_fdir_fltr()
H A Diavf_fdir.h82 __be32 l4_header; /* first 4 bytes of the layer 4 header */ member
H A Diavf_ethtool.c1112 fsp->h_u.usr_ip4_spec.l4_4_bytes = rule->ip_data.l4_header; in iavf_get_ethtool_fdir_entry()
1118 fsp->m_u.usr_ip4_spec.l4_4_bytes = rule->ip_mask.l4_header; in iavf_get_ethtool_fdir_entry()
1161 fsp->h_u.usr_ip6_spec.l4_4_bytes = rule->ip_data.l4_header; in iavf_get_ethtool_fdir_entry()
1168 fsp->m_u.usr_ip6_spec.l4_4_bytes = rule->ip_mask.l4_header; in iavf_get_ethtool_fdir_entry()
1302 fltr->ip_data.l4_header = fsp->h_u.usr_ip4_spec.l4_4_bytes; in iavf_add_fdir_fltr_info()
1307 fltr->ip_mask.l4_header = fsp->m_u.usr_ip4_spec.l4_4_bytes; in iavf_add_fdir_fltr_info()
1352 fltr->ip_data.l4_header = fsp->h_u.usr_ip6_spec.l4_4_bytes; in iavf_add_fdir_fltr_info()
1359 fltr->ip_mask.l4_header = fsp->m_u.usr_ip6_spec.l4_4_bytes; in iavf_add_fdir_fltr_info()
/openbmc/linux/drivers/net/ethernet/intel/ice/
H A Dice_fdir.h107 __be32 l4_header; member
122 __be32 l4_header; /* next header */ member
H A Dice_ethtool_fdir.c143 fsp->h_u.usr_ip4_spec.l4_4_bytes = rule->ip.v4.l4_header; in ice_get_ethtool_fdir_entry()
151 fsp->m_u.usr_ip4_spec.l4_4_bytes = rule->mask.v4.l4_header; in ice_get_ethtool_fdir_entry()
167 fsp->h_u.usr_ip6_spec.l4_4_bytes = rule->ip.v6.l4_header; in ice_get_ethtool_fdir_entry()
178 fsp->m_u.usr_ip6_spec.l4_4_bytes = rule->mask.v6.l4_header; in ice_get_ethtool_fdir_entry()
1782 input->ip.v4.l4_header = fsp->h_u.usr_ip4_spec.l4_4_bytes; in ice_set_fdir_input_set()
1788 input->mask.v4.l4_header = fsp->m_u.usr_ip4_spec.l4_4_bytes; in ice_set_fdir_input_set()
1816 input->ip.v6.l4_header = fsp->h_u.usr_ip6_spec.l4_4_bytes; in ice_set_fdir_input_set()
1829 input->mask.v6.l4_header = fsp->m_u.usr_ip6_spec.l4_4_bytes; in ice_set_fdir_input_set()
H A Dice_fdir.c1239 a->ip.v4.l4_header == b->ip.v4.l4_header && in ice_fdir_comp_rules()
/openbmc/qemu/hw/net/fsl_etsec/
H A Drings.c185 uint8_t *l4_header = l3_header + l4_header_offset; in process_tx_fcb() local
205 l4_header[6] = 0; in process_tx_fcb()
206 l4_header[7] = 0; in process_tx_fcb()
/openbmc/linux/drivers/net/ethernet/mellanox/mlx4/
H A Dresource_tracker.c4234 struct mlx4_net_trans_rule_hw_tcp_udp *l4_header; in add_eth_header() local
4248 sizeof(*ip_header) + sizeof(*l4_header)); in add_eth_header()
4252 l4_header = (struct mlx4_net_trans_rule_hw_tcp_udp *) in add_eth_header()
4254 memmove(l4_header, eth_header, sizeof(*l4_header)); in add_eth_header()